Through the Lens: National Geographic Greatest Photographs is a stunning coffee table book showcasing 250 iconic and rare images spanning over a century of world-class photography. This 2003 volume celebrates the finest work from legendary National Geographic photographers including Frans Lanting, David Doubilet, and Annie Griffiths Belt.

Organized by geographical region with a dedicated space exploration section, the book features breathtaking imagery of wildlife, culture, archaeology, and landscapes from across the globe. From Barry Bishop's legendary Mount Everest expedition to the haunting portrait of the Afghan Girl, each photograph is accompanied by informative captions that bring these moments to life.
